Full Moon & New Moon — March 2026
March 2026 brings a full moon on March 3 (a total lunar eclipse) and a new moon on March 18. Exact times are US Eastern, computed from the Swiss Ephemeris, with the zodiac degree each moon falls at.

Full Moon in Virgo — March 3, 2026
Exact at 6:38 AM ET · 12° Virgo · Total lunar eclipse
This one is also an eclipse — total, at 12° Virgo. A lunar eclipse is a full moon that passes through Earth's own shadow, which is why it reddens rather than dims. How these dates were calculated
A new moon is the instant the Moon and Sun share the same ecliptic longitude; a full moon is the instant they sit exactly opposite. Both are single moments rather than nights, and both are computed here directly from the Swiss Ephemeris — the engine professional astrology software runs on — then localized to US Eastern Time. Is there an eclipse in March 2026?
Yes — a total lunar eclipse on March 3, 2026 at 6:34 AM ET, at 12° Virgo. Solar eclipses always happen at a new moon and lunar eclipses at a full moon, which is why the eclipse shares its date with one of the moons above.

Which time zone are these moon times in?
US Eastern. A new or full moon is one instant worldwide, so the local clock date can shift by a day elsewhere — the moment itself does not move.
